What the Test Measures
This test detects specific genetic mutations associated with phosphoenolpyruvate carboxykinase deficiency, a metabolic disorder that can lead to significant health complications. By utilizing Next-Generation Sequencing (NGS) technology, the test provides a comprehensive analysis of the PCK1 gene.
Who Should Consider This Test
Individuals who may benefit from this test include:
- Those with a family history of metabolic disorders.
- Patients presenting symptoms such as hypoglycemia, metabolic acidosis, or failure to thrive.
- Individuals undergoing genetic counseling for inherited metabolic conditions.
